While FFmpeg is the workhorse for converting and manipulating audio and video, ffprobe.exe is the analyst. It doesn't change a single byte of your media. Instead, it reads media files and displays their internal structure, metadata, and stream characteristics with surgical precision. For developers, quality assurance engineers, content archivists, and video enthusiasts, ffprobe is the first and most important tool in the diagnostic toolkit.

PowerShell Example: Get Video Info as Object $output = ffprobe -v quiet -print_format json -show_streams -show_format input.mp4 | ConvertFrom-Json $videoStream = $output.streams | Where-Object $_.codec_type -eq "video" Write-Host "Resolution: $($videoStream.width)x$($videoStream.height)" Bash Example: Check if Video is H.265/HEVC if ffprobe -v error -select_streams v:0 -show_entries stream=codec_name -of default=noprint_wrappers=1 input.mkv | grep -q hevc; then echo "HEVC video detected" fi Python Example (subprocess) import subprocess, json def get_media_info(filepath): cmd = ['ffprobe', '-v', 'quiet', '-print_format', 'json', '-show_format', '-show_streams', filepath] result = subprocess.run(cmd, capture_output=True, text=True) return json.loads(result.stdout)
